2. Ingredients for Honey Vanilla Banana Bread

  • 3 ripe bananas, mashed
  • 1/2 cup honey
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1/2 cup melted unsalted butter or coconut oil
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• Optional: 1/2 cup chopped nuts or chocolate chips

3. Step-by-Step Instructions to Make Fluffy Banana Bread

Preheat and Prepare

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a loaf pan with butter or nonstick spray and set aside.

Mash the Bananas and Mix Wet Ingredients

In a large mixing bowl, mash the ripe bananas until smooth. Add the honey, vanilla extract, eggs, and melted butter, whisking until well combined.

Combine Dry Ingredients

In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, and salt. Gradually add the dry mixture into the wet ingredients, folding gently until just combined. For additional texture, fold in chopped nuts or chocolate chips.

Bake the Banana Bread

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an. Bake for 55-60 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.

Cool and Serve

Allow the bread to c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ack. Slice and serve warm or at room temperature.

4. Storage Tips for Honey Vanilla Banana Bread

Store leftover banana bread in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 2 days. For longer storage, wrap tightly in plastic wrap and refrigerate for up to a week. You can also freeze slices for up to 3 months—just thaw at room temperature or lightly reheat for best flavor.

6. FAQ about Honey Vanilla Banana Bread

Can I substitute honey with another sweetener?

Yes! You can replace honey with maple syrup, agave nectar, or a small amount of sugar. Keep in mind that each sweetener has a different sweetness level and moisture content.

Is this banana bread suitable for gluten-free diets?

To make this recipe gluten-free, substitute all-purpose flour with a 1:1 gluten-free baking flour blend.

How long does it take to prepare and bake?

The total time is approximately 70-80 minutes, including prep and baking. Most of that time is hands-off once the bread is in the oven.

Can I add nuts or chocolate chips?

Absolutely! Adding chopped walnuts, pecans, or chocolate chips enhances flavor and texture. Fold them into the batter before baking.

8. Final Tips for the Perfect Honey Vanilla Banana Bread

  • Use overly ripe bananas for a sweeter, more flavorful bread.
  • Mix the batter just until combined to keep the bread light and airy.
  • Don’t overbake—start checking for doneness at 55 minutes.
  • Experiment with add-ins like dried fruit or coconut flakes for extra flavor.
